James G. Holsinger

James G. Holsinger, 77 of Bradford, passed away peacefully on Friday, June 12, 2020 after a brief stay at The Bradford Manor.

Born in Bradford, a son of the late Charles and Margaret Moore Holsinger.
    
He attended Bradford Area Schools. After school, Jim enlisted in the United States Marine Corps. He received an honorable discharge.  
 
On April 17, 1965, in Allegany, NY, he married Sandra (Hollenbaugh) Holsinger, who survives.
   
Jim worked for the Army Corps of Engineers and KOA Speer. He was employed for 34 years at Dressers, until his retirement.

Jim enjoyed Archery, Fishing, Shooting Pool and spending time with his family.  

Surviving is his loving wife of 55 years, Sandy Holsinger, two sons, Scott (Sandy) Holsinger and Todd Holsinger, two daughters, Traci Keesler of Bradford, and Michele (Dave) Sayers of Ohio.  He was a loving grandfather to Brittany Holsinger, Kara (Michael) Sweatt, Brooke (Justin) Feldman, Alyssa Holsinger, Aaron Sayers, Brianne Sayers, Sydni Keesler, Kayli Keesler and three great grandchildren.

In addition to his parents he was proceeded in death by five brothers and four sisters.
